Brendan Shaw
The 6-3 combo guard was the lead guard for Charge Academy on the attack. Shaw is a true three-level scorer who impacted the game with his pure scoring ability. His ability to make tough jump shots when wide open was also on point in tonight’s win over SE Elite Gold.
